    Just create a .nfo file or a .txt file with the IMDB # in it starting with the tt and it will match the # and place it with the movie and name it the same as the movie is named.

    And make sure under (Importer Settings) in the movingpictures config (Enable NFO Scanner) is checked an that (Auto Approve on NFO File IMDB Match) is also checked.

    All you have to do is to in the "Movie Importer" select the movie, click on the Binoculars-icon.....fill in the name, year & IMDB-ID and click on OK. If the movie was matched incorrectly before, just go to the "Movie Manager" select 'Move to Importer" and follow the same process.

    If you go to "Movie Manager" in the configuration, find the movie with the wrong information you can double click on the information line and edit it to the correct information from the IMDB web page. (copy and Paste)

    Don't forget to update metadata and title order.
